Newly appointed cabinet Secretary for Health Aden Duale has vowed to dismantle cartels at the Ministry of health, more so those sabotaging the implementation of the Social Health Authority, SHA. Duale disclosed that he has the full backing of the head of state and vowed to deal firmly with any individual trying to sabotage SHA
